*NBA star Dwyane Wade has reportedly reached an agreement to join his former Miami Heat teammate LeBron James in Cleveland..

According to Shams Charania of Yahoo! Sports’ The Vertical, Wade is expected to sign a one-year deal with the Cavaliers on Wednesday once he clears waivers.

Wade will reportedly earn a total of $2.3 million over the course of the 2017-18 season.

Wade, a 12-time NBA All-Star guard, made 60 appearances for the Chicago Bulls and averaged 18.3 points to go along with 4.5 rebounds and 3.8 assists in 29.9 minutes per game. He agreed to a buyout with the Bulls to become an unrestricted free agent.

Wade and James won two championships and made four trips to the NBA Finals as teammates with the Heat.

After trading All Star Kyrie Irving to the Celtics for All Star Isaiah Thomas, Jae Crowder and Ante Zizic, the Cavs also signed former NBA MVP Derrick Rose this off season along with Jeff Green and Jose Calderon.
